What is Prezi AI?
Prezi AI integrates AI capabilities into its unique zoom-based non-linear presentation tool. Simply enter a topic and the AI automatically suggests presentation structure and design, creating dynamic presentations that leverage Prezi's signature zoom-in and zoom-out effects. The video presentation feature also lets you integrate virtual backgrounds with slides.

Frequently asked questions
How is Prezi different from traditional slides?+
Instead of flipping through slides in order, Prezi features a unique approach where you zoom in and out across a single large canvas.
Can I export to PowerPoint?+
Paid plans support export to PDF and PPTX formats.
